Title :
Finite-time frequency synchronization in microgrids

Abstract :
This paper proposes a finite time frequency controller that synchronizes the microgrid frequency to the nominal frequency and shares the active power among distributed generators (DG) based on their active power ratings. The finite-time control accelerates the synchronization speed and provides the synchronization for microgrid frequency and DG active powers in a finite period of time. In addition, the proposed control is distributed; i.e., each DG only requires its own information and the information of its neighbors on the communication network graph. The efficacy of the proposed finite-time frequency control subsequent to islanding process and load changes is verified for an islanded microgrid test system.
